Movie Review: Weapons

STARRING: JULIA GARNER, AMY MADIGAN, JOSH BROLIN, AUSTIN ABRAMS, BENEDICT WONG AND CARY CHRISTOPHER

DIRECTED BY: ZACH CREGGER

RELEASE DATE: AUGUST 8, 2025

What would you do as a teacher if all but one child disappeared from your classroom at the same time on the same night? Today we’re talking about a chilling Horror movie set in a suburban town where seventeen children from a third-grade class mysteriously vanish in the middle of the night, with the community left questioning who or what is behind the disappearance. The story follows the broken lives of the remaining family members of the disappeared children, a troubled teacher, and a desperate father as the film slowly unravels the dark secrets of what really happened. It features a witch’s influence and the disturbing transformation of innocent children into mindless weapons.

Zach Cregger, the Director of the film, stated that even though Weapons is not based on a singular true story, it was inspired by Cregger’s personal experiences with grief following the death of one of his close friends. The film is said to use the emotional weight of real-life tragedy to explore the themes of grief, loss, and the fear of people suddenly disappearing. Also, the unsettling way the children run in the film, is said to be inspired by the iconic “Napalm Girl” photograph from the Vietnam War and a visual metaphor for the children being controlled.

I actually really loved this movie. The way that it was set up was so cool to see and I liked how it was a mix of a mystery and a thriller instead of your average scary movie. Throughout the entire movie it feels like you’re questioning everyone in your head on who could’ve done it and what happened, but when it’s finally revealed it makes so much sense. Overall, this movie definitely deserves a watch, especially since Halloween is coming up. Until next time, let’s see what other scary movies come out as this October unfolds.
